e have seen that, from time to time, an ISKCON leader will bravely try to directly challenge the IRM's position, which they call "rtvik". A recent attempt was made by GBC voted-in guru HH Trivikrama Swami ("TKS") in a lecture dated 18/12/22, from which the statements in the shaded boxes are taken. All emphases added.

Fabricated quote

"We see that rtviks are here in India. [...] Prabhupada wanted disciples, you know, he said often like that, ‘disciple of my – when my disciples have disciples'"

1) Srila Prabhupada did not state "when my disciples have disciples" even once, never mind "often".

2) The closest would be:

"When I order you become guru, he becomes regular guru. That's all. He becomes disciple of my disciple."
(Srila Prabhupada, Conversation, 28/5/77)

Srila Prabhupada states that when he gives an order to become a diksa guru, a "disciple of my disciple", or "grand-disciple", would manifest. But there is no record of such a diksa guru order being given.

3) Neither is there an order from Srila Prabhupada which states that the rtviks he appointed in his July 9th, 1977, final directive on initiations for ISKCON should transmogrify into diksa guru successors on his departure. Otherwise, TKS would have produced it, rather than a made-up quote.

Fabricated our position

"and so it's ["rtvik"] a reactionary philosophy, and the reaction was that some of the gurus fell down, and so they say, ‘Prabhupada couldn't have made these people guru'. So he, they decided there's no gurus in ISKCON and only Prabhupada."

The Final Order (TFO), the position paper of the IRM, is based on orders given by Srila Prabhupada to keep him as the diksa guru of ISKCON. Thus, it was on these orders, and not due to gurus who fell down, that our mission to restore Srila Prabhupada's diksa guru position in ISKCON was based. A study of TFO will prove this. Hence, we were not the ones who "decided there's no gurus in ISKCON and only Prabhupada". Srila Prabhupada decided that due to these orders. TKS has fabricated that our position is "reactionary", rather than based on Srila Prabhupada's orders, as a means to avoid dealing with these orders.

Fabricated argument

"they're [rtviks] saying, ‘Now the parampara is stopped. Prabhupada's the last person.'"

TKS fabricates the arguments we present. We do not say "the parampara is stopped", nor is it stopped if Srila Prabhupada remains as ISKCON's diksa guru. Here is the proof:

1) The parampara is eternal:

"the disciplic succession from time eternal" (Bg., 4.42, purport)

Hence, the only way we could be saying that the parampara is "stopped" is if we claimed that Srila Prabhupada must be the diksa guru eternally. But we do not say that. We only say that Srila Prabhupada is the diksa guru for ISKCON, which will only last for a few thousand years.

2) Thus, by Srila Prabhupada remaining ISKCON's diksa guru, the parampara does not stop, but it continues with Srila Prabhupada as the bona fide "current link" of the parampara (see the article on page 3). And Srila Prabhupada acting as the current link for ISKCON is not restricted or prohibited, unless:

a) There is a mandatory "time limit" for how long a spiritual master can remain as the current link in the parampara.

b) There is a prohibition against a spiritual master acting as the current link if he does not possess a physical body.

But neither of these things exist.

3) TKS himself accepts that Srila Prabhupada will remain the current link for ISKCON:

"This secret of success is no longer a secret, it is open to all for the next 10,000 years. Anyone, following in the footsteps of Srila Prabhupada, who accepts his words, his orders, and executes them with 100% sincerity will also become a perfectly pure devotee."
(TKS, "On Srila Prabhupada's Unique Position")

TKS says Srila Prabhupada alone is the person whose orders we need to follow for the next 10,000 years to practise Krsna consciousness. But that means Srila Prabhupada is the current link, since the need for any other diksa gurus would automatically be precluded, as they would serve no function!

Easily defeated by himself

Contradicting his current claims against the IRM's position, previously TKS had not stated that our position was incorrect:

"I think that Prabhupada may be able to initiate people."
(TKS Lecture, 14/6/08)

"And so we'll go along with their system rather than attack it. So that's my main complaint with the rtviks is that they are political."
(TKS Lecture, 14/6/08)

"But still, what is the harm of getting a formal initiation in ISKCON? You can explain to your spiritual master that you think Srila Prabhupada is your main link to Krsna."
(TKS Lecture, 14/6/08)

"So if you're able to remember Prabhupada at the time of death, then he'll take you to Krsna."
(TKS Lecture, 27/6/10)

In the last two quotes, TKS is explaining that Srila Prabhupada is the diksa guru:

"And if you get a bona fide spiritual master, then he will take you to Krsna."
(Srila Prabhupada Lecture, 16/5/70)

Thus, all the arguments TKS is presenting now, or that he may present in the future, attacking the IRM's position, can easily be defeated by...TKS himself. We just need to quote TKS back to TKS! The previous 4 articles in this issue demonstrate how ISKCON leaders' own words support our position. And here is yet another example! In one of the quotes above, TKS states that he is happy to go along with us because he does not disagree with us philosophically, but rather his complaint is that we are supposedly "political". However, it is TKS who is clearly political, having done a 180 degree flip-flop in regard to his previous position.
